How to Take Pictures Perfectly In Sims 4
You know when youāre going to take a picture of your Sim with the gameās camera and itās super off-center, or you want to take a picture with the Sims at sea and the camera canāt get there? I will solve your problem
Obs:Iām using google translator because Iām Brazilian
Ok Some things are required or recommended:
1-Frame Override by @peanutbutterjelly02āĀ I highly recommend using this mod because the photos are much more modern and without those rough framesā
2-Ravasheen Camera
that gives you total control when taking pictures (you can use the ones from the game but I highly recommend it)
3-Tripod (Moschino needed Or Download the Ravasheen Base Game) is not mandatory but recommended because we will have to move the camera at different heights
4- RECOMMENDED: MOD TOOL
Step One: Possibly you are doing this with family poses, couples or just your sim! So get the pose ready and letās go to photo time!
Step Two:Choose the best position for your photo to be, all this in camera mode that is activated by pressing Tab on your keyboard!
Now you need to Press a number from 5 to 9 together by pressing the Ctrl key on your keyboard! Ex: Ctrl+5, this will save your camera position, so if you press that number again with Ctrl it will save another position!
Here a demo!
https://drive.google.com/file/d/1Id6uke1wwsJGqiZwRHeW0rWJZDc4DXl-/view
Step Three: After that we need the Camera, weāll paste it on a surface in case Iām going to use a Tripod and then weāll take the picture and press only the number you saved!!
By clicking directly on the camera it will be in the default position
So you will click on the number you saved earlier, ONLY THE NUMBER, WITHOUT CLICKING ON THE CTRL!
Another Demo:https://drive.google.com/file/d/1-faHUGCmuPtNMGW35xeQvKmAeAMgZY6Y/view
And ready!! You can also place the camera directly in the sea with the help of the Tool mod, or place it together with the tripod in a space that cannot be dragged directly!
And if you want to save several different positions with the same pose just click on another number 5-9 different from your previous number!!

Stopping Shadows from Showing Through A mesh
@floppant was having an issue where the SSAO was projecting through their mesh when it should have been cutting it out from view. This seems to have become a problem since the last patch, so I helped out and found a solution.
This may not work for all meshes as I have seen a few people saying this is now an issue. It is worth a shot though and might resolve the problem.
Note: this is designed for creators not downloaders are it requires some knowledge of the warehouse section of S4S to navigate and change values.
Basically the method is:
Open the package and go to the warehouse tab.
Find the model lod entry with a group ID of 00000000. Click on the data tab then the edit items button.
Navigate to the phong mesh group then the material resource and click the edit items button.Ā
Find the variantID for your object (not the ones with default in the name) and click the edit items button under materials.Ā
Find the SSAOIntensity setting. Change from 1 to 0.Ā
Save and repeat for other variantID entries.
Save to exit all popup and repeat for other lods.Ā
Save then test ingame.Ā
Hopefully this helps a few creators out there finding out their meshes are doing this weird thing.Ā

i'm seeing a lot of clay hairs with like, insane poly (but still crunchy in game) and i beg you to lower the resolution on your curves. it saves you decimation time and your hair looks pretty much the same after
you don't even have to go as low as 4 but ffs, don't leave it at 12.
this is quick to show size (bc them edges aren't creased or anything) but details from 1 will be backed into 2 with a normal map and just texturing.

Posing Sims in 2022
Iāve come to realize there are some tips and tricks that have popped up this year that I didnāt know, and maybe my fellow Sims 4 Simmers who use mods and poses didnāt know either.
First:
You can use Lot 51ā²s Fashion Authority mod to add pose accessories temporarily even one they are all ready posed ā no loosing all your posing progress to drag your sim all the way into CAS anymore if you donāt want to!
The mod: https://lot51.cc/mods/fashion-authority
SurelySims awesome Tweet about using this mod for pose props: Here
Second:
Wicked Whims ā yes that one mod we all think about for the adult interactions ā has a pose player functionality built into these days that lets you rotate, move, and elevate sims once they are posed. Going into Build Buy Mode doesnāt pop them out of their poses, either!
There are a lot of settings you can toggle in the Wicked Whims mod if you really donāt want it affecting the rest of your game play much, you can absolutely set it up that way.
The mod:Ā https://wickedwhimsmod.com/download

Okay guys, hereās a mini tutorial I thought Iād whip up in the dead of night. Iām very tired so sorry if thereās spelling errors. If you have any questions, just ask BTW. So, anyway, this quick tut is for retopo-ing MD meshes with Zbrush and Blender in a way that preserves the UV islands so you donāt lose the nice neat UV shape that MD generates. Ready? Okay.
You will need: Marvelous Designer Blender Zbrush
Note: This tut doesnāt cover how to use these programs. You have to already know that.
Okay, here we go.
1. Make your mesh as normal and export from MD. Iāve called mine top.obj. Here it is.
2. Now highlight all, right-click the 3D garment and chose Reset 3D Arrangement (selected)
3. Export this from MD. I called mine topFLAT.obj
4. Import FLAT version into Zbrush.
5. Under Geometry tab, ZRemesher, hit the ZRemesher button. Depending on your mesh, yours might be fine to export with the default settings. For mine, however Iām going to lower the Target Polygons Count to make it lower poly.
6. When youāre happy with the poly count, export your mesh. I called mine topFLATretopo.obj
7. In Blender 2.79, import all three obj files. You can go ahead and tick the eye button to hide the original MD mesh and the FLAT version for now. First we will do things to the FLATretopo version.
8. With the FLATretopo version selected, divide the window so that you have the 3D version to one side and the UV/Image Editor to the other side. Now you can ender Edit Mode, Mesh -> UV Unwrap and Project From View to get the same UV island shape that MD generated. With that done, return to object mode.
9. In the Modifier tab chose Surface Deform. Set the target as the FLAT version, turn the Interpolation falloff up as far as it will go (16) and hit the Bind button. Now you can hide the FLATretopo mesh.
10. Unhide the original MD mesh and the FLAT version.
11. With the FLAT version selected, switch to the Object Data tab. Under Shape Keys, hit the plus sign. āBasisā key should appear.
12. Now you must deselect everything, then select first the original MD mesh and second the FLAT version. It is important they are in that order. Once you have selected them, hit the little downwards arrow to the side of Shape Keys and chose Join as Shapes. Another key should appear, named the same as your original mesh.
13. Unhide the FLATretopo mesh.
14. Click on the newest key and slide the Value slider all the way to the right. The FLAT mesh and the FLATretopo mesh should morph into the position and shape of the original MD mesh.
15. Select the FLATretopo mesh and hit Apply on the modifier to confirm the movement. Then you can delete both the original MD mesh and the FLAT version. You donāt need those anymore.
16. Now you should have a final mesh that has a nice topology from what we generated in Zbrush as well as a neat UV map, plus itās still in the shape as the original garment you made. It isnāt finished yet, however. Now you need to close up the seams, fix the UVs for TS4 usage, and make everything pretty.
Note: I personally start this next step by Shading Smooth in the 3D window. This will highlight the seams that need fixing. If the item is symmetrical, I find it easier to just delete half of the mesh and use a mirror modifier while I work on it. It cuts the workload in half. Now I just go around the seams and close them manually. It doesnāt usually take very long once you get the hang of it. I also bind all my repetitive keys to shortcut keys (eg. Merge, rip, cut, loop select, etc) so itās quicker.
When the FLAT version is still flat, you can also edit the topography directly onto the mesh to make sure the seam verts will match up. You can also remove any unnecessary loops easily as well as adding extras.
